Identify the Best Keywords to Target

Finding the right keyword to optimise helps you increase your content rankings. It also makes your content easier to find on search engines.

With the right keyword research software, you can dig up vital details that can help you with keyword research. It includes a keyword’s search volume, competition, difficulty, seasonality, and long-tail versions.

Here are tips on how you can identify the best keywords to target:

  • Expand unique keyword ideas – Use the top pages of your competitors and search for keyword ideas. Then, use a keyword explorer tool and look for similar terms; try Ahrefs or Google Keyword Planner.
  • Focus on low-competition topics – Check out the content of your competitors to identify content sprinkled with low-difficulty keywords. If they have about 500 monthly search visits, create near-similar content. In addition to the tools above, you can also use Keyword Sheeter and SpyFu.
  • Discover newly published pages – Search for a broad topic on Google and single out content with a publication date of 3 months (or 90 days) from the current date. Then, spot the keywords it uses.

Write Quality Content

Enter the Google Helpful Content update. This algorithm helps users find human-first content and frowns upon websites with search engine-first content.

After Google Helpful Content’s rollout on September 9, 2022, the stakes for creating human-first content are higher. Now, to win Google over with your content, you must satisfy actual people with valuable information.

With SEO software, you can identify different ways to optimise your content, learn how to structure your content, and learn what terms and phrases to include to make your content topically relevant to its keyword.

Here are three SEO writing pro-tips:

  • Create excellent content – Craft coherent and grammatically correct pieces. An online writing assistant like Grammarly can smoothen the process for you. Add images, videos, and statistics to make your content more engaging.
  • Help the reader – Produce high-value content. Then, break it up, make it accessible to all, and enhance its readability. Use tools like the Hemingway App to improve your content’s readability.
  • Optimise titles – Reel people in with captivating titles. CoSchedule Headline Analyzer is a helpful tool to use when creating eye-grabbing headlines.

Find Better Link Opportunities

Links remain one of the most—if not the most—vital ranking factors out there. SEO software helps you find link prospects based on domain authority, page relevancy, and other metrics.

Fortunately, there is a sea of link building tools. Among the link building tools in the market, SEMrush is one of the better ones. SEMrush can help you with almost anything to up your SEO game; it optimises content and reverse-engineers traffic sources, to name two prominent features.

It also scrutinises competitors and analyses their Pay Per Click campaigns. Besides, SEMrush is affordable.

If you’re looking for a free tool to help unearth link prospects, you can use MozBar. MozBar identifies a website’s Domain Authority (DA), a score that measures its quality based on its link profile.

The higher the score, the more authoritative the website is, and the more reason you should acquire a link from it.

On the downside, you must have a Moz account to use this Chrome extension. Also, you need a paid Moz account to unlock all its features.

Below are more tips to help you find better link opportunities:

  • Create a streamlined outreach process – Create trending content based on the data from BuzzSumo, Ninja Outreach, and other content marketing tools. Then, create a calendar to publish posts consistently, design a content marketing strategy, and execute it to the letter.
  • Discover unlinked mentions – Use brand monitoring tools like Google Alerts and Brand24 to monitor your brand every time someone mentions it. Then, take advantage of the linking opportunity if they haven’t linked to you.
  • Repurpose existing content – Spruce your existing content and embed an attribution code when you distribute them. For example, if you have an archive of written blog posts, use Canva, Visme, and other infographic makers to convert them into infographics.

Check Areas of Improvement for Your Site

Manually checking your site for errors can take weeks—if not months or years. SEO software can help you scan for errors in mere minutes.

The goal of an SEO audit is simple: identify potential errors that prevent your site from ranking high enough on Google. It also provides insights on how to address these errors.

For example, if your audit shows that your site is loading slowly, the solution is to improve speed with SVGs instead of using your current image file formats.

Here are other things you can accomplish with an SEO audit:

  • Design a mobile-friendly site – Attract mobile users. Based on data from your audit, make necessary changes. Then, use the Google Mobile-Friendly tool to assess how it fares.
  • Check web design – Inspect your site and evaluate its design. Focus on website architecture, URL structures, and more. Correct any mistakes as you see fit.
  • Optimise metadata – Craft keyword-rich meta titles and descriptions, and make sure to provide accurate descriptions. RankMath and Yoast are examples of tools that let you edit these details.
